要获得清华大学或北京大学等顶尖高校的计算机科学专业录取,你需要在以下几个方面表现出色:
学术成绩
保持高中阶段优秀的学习成绩,特别是在数学和计算机科学相关课程上取得突出成绩。
在高考中取得较高的综合分数,尤其是数学、物理和计算机相关科目的成绩。
编程能力
熟练掌握至少一门编程语言,如C++、Java或Python,并能够进行基本的算法和数据结构的实现。
参加编程竞赛、开源项目或实习经历,以提高编程能力和经验。
科研经历
参与科研项目、发表论文或参加学术会议,展示科研能力和潜力。
在编程领域进行独立的小项目或参与大型科研项目。
英语能力
具备较好的英语听说读写能力,参加英语考试如托福或雅思,取得较好成绩。
其他因素
具备坚定的学习目标、自我驱动力和持续努力的精神。
在面试和综合评价中展示个人特长和综合素质。
具体途径:
信息学奥林匹克竞赛(IOI)
在NOIP(全国青少年信息学奥林匹克联赛)中获得金牌或银牌,有机会直接保送清华大学或北京大学。
通过CSP(CCF CSP非专业级别软件能力认证)认证,成绩优异者也可获得保送资格。
专业排名和科研成果
在本科阶段的专业排名靠前,具备扎实的计算机科学基础知识和编程能力。
积极参与科研项目,发表高质量的学术论文,尤其是被国际顶级会议或期刊收录的文章。
综合素质和面试表现
在面试和综合评价中展示出色的个人特长和综合素质,给评委留下深刻印象。
建议:
早期开始:学习编程越早越好,从小学或初中开始学习编程语言和算法,为后续的竞赛和大学申请打下坚实基础。
积极参与:积极参加编程竞赛和科研项目,积累实际经验,提升自己的编程能力和科研水平。
全面提升:除了编程能力,还要注重数学、英语等科目的学习,全面提升自己的综合素质。
提前规划:制定明确的学习计划,合理安排时间,确保在高考和各类竞赛中取得优异成绩。
通过以上努力,你将更有可能通过清华大学或北京大学等顶尖高校的计算机科学专业录取。